"Abstract Space: Beneath the media surface is a book which investigates the cultural connections between new media and architectural imaging. Notions of what the architectural image means today are explored through a range of material, from theoretical texts to experimental design projects. Within a design framework based on innovation and divergent thinking. Abstract Space engages discourses from architecture, visual and cultural studies, to computer science and communications technology. Also tracing a provisional history of the topic, the book lends a provocative and multivalent understanding to the complex relations affecting the architectural image today."--BOOK JACKET.
